当前位置:首页 > 科技 > 正文

编码与外键:数据世界的桥梁与纽带

  • 科技
  • 2025-06-30 02:18:02
  • 2022
摘要: 在数字化时代,数据如同空气般无处不在,而编码与外键则是构建数据世界桥梁与纽带的关键元素。本文将从编码与外键的定义出发,探讨它们在数据库设计中的重要性,并通过火箭发射场这一比喻,揭示它们在实际应用中的独特价值。让我们一起探索数据世界的奥秘,揭开编码与外键背后...

在数字化时代,数据如同空气般无处不在,而编码与外键则是构建数据世界桥梁与纽带的关键元素。本文将从编码与外键的定义出发,探讨它们在数据库设计中的重要性,并通过火箭发射场这一比喻,揭示它们在实际应用中的独特价值。让我们一起探索数据世界的奥秘,揭开编码与外键背后的秘密。

# 一、编码:数据世界的密码

在数据世界中,编码是数据的“密码”。它不仅是一种将信息转换为计算机可识别形式的方法,更是数据管理与处理的基础。编码可以分为多种类型,包括但不限于字符编码、数值编码和逻辑编码。其中,字符编码是最常见的类型之一,它将文本信息转换为计算机可以处理的二进制形式。例如,UTF-8编码可以支持全球范围内的文字表示,极大地扩展了数据的可读性和兼容性。

数值编码则是另一种常见的编码方式,它通过特定的数值表示来存储和处理数据。例如,在数据库中,日期和时间通常会使用特定的数值编码来表示,以便于计算和比较。逻辑编码则是一种更为复杂的编码方式,它通过特定的规则和算法来表示和处理数据。例如,在某些情况下,逻辑编码可以用于表示复杂的业务规则和逻辑关系。

编码的重要性在于它能够确保数据在传输和存储过程中的准确性和一致性。通过合理的编码设计,可以避免数据丢失、错误和不一致的问题,从而提高数据的质量和可靠性。此外,编码还可以提高数据处理的效率,使得数据能够更快地被检索和分析。因此,在数据库设计和开发过程中,合理的编码设计是至关重要的。

编码与外键:数据世界的桥梁与纽带

# 二、外键:数据世界的桥梁

外键是数据库设计中的一个重要概念,它用于建立表之间的关系。外键通常用于实现数据的一致性和完整性,确保数据在不同表之间的关联性。外键可以分为单外键和多外键两种类型。单外键是指一个表中的一个字段作为另一个表的主键字段的引用,而多外键则是指一个表中的多个字段作为另一个表的主键字段的引用。

编码与外键:数据世界的桥梁与纽带

外键的重要性在于它能够确保数据在不同表之间的关联性。通过合理地设计外键,可以避免数据的冗余和不一致性,从而提高数据的质量和可靠性。此外,外键还可以提高数据处理的效率,使得数据能够更快地被检索和分析。因此,在数据库设计和开发过程中,合理的外键设计是至关重要的。

# 三、火箭发射场:数据世界的桥梁与纽带

编码与外键:数据世界的桥梁与纽带

火箭发射场是航天领域的一个重要概念,它用于将火箭从地面发射到太空。火箭发射场通常包括发射台、控制中心、燃料库等多个组成部分。发射台是火箭发射的核心设施,它用于将火箭固定在发射台上,并提供必要的支持设备。控制中心则是火箭发射的指挥中心,它负责监控火箭的状态,并进行必要的操作。燃料库则是火箭发射的重要保障设施,它用于储存火箭所需的燃料。

火箭发射场的比喻在这里被用来形象地描述编码与外键在数据世界中的作用。就像火箭发射场中的各个组成部分共同协作,确保火箭能够顺利发射到太空一样,编码与外键在数据世界中也起到了桥梁与纽带的作用。它们不仅能够确保数据在不同表之间的关联性,还能够提高数据处理的效率和质量。因此,在数据库设计和开发过程中,合理的编码与外键设计是至关重要的。

编码与外键:数据世界的桥梁与纽带

# 四、编码与外键在实际应用中的价值

在实际应用中,编码与外键的设计对于提高数据质量和处理效率具有重要意义。例如,在电子商务系统中,商品信息通常会存储在多个表中,包括商品基本信息表、商品分类表、商品库存表等。通过合理地设计编码和外键,可以确保这些表之间的关联性,并提高数据处理的效率。例如,在商品基本信息表中,可以使用商品编号作为主键,并将其作为商品分类表和商品库存表中的外键。这样可以确保商品信息在不同表之间的关联性,并提高数据处理的效率。

编码与外键:数据世界的桥梁与纽带

此外,在社交媒体系统中,用户信息通常会存储在多个表中,包括用户基本信息表、用户兴趣表、用户好友表等。通过合理地设计编码和外键,可以确保这些表之间的关联性,并提高数据处理的效率。例如,在用户基本信息表中,可以使用用户编号作为主键,并将其作为用户兴趣表和用户好友表中的外键。这样可以确保用户信息在不同表之间的关联性,并提高数据处理的效率。

# 五、结论

编码与外键:数据世界的桥梁与纽带

总之,编码与外键是数据世界中的重要元素,它们不仅能够确保数据在不同表之间的关联性,还能够提高数据处理的效率和质量。因此,在数据库设计和开发过程中,合理的编码与外键设计是至关重要的。通过合理地设计编码和外键,可以确保数据在不同表之间的关联性,并提高数据处理的效率。因此,在实际应用中,合理的编码与外键设计对于提高数据质量和处理效率具有重要意义。